Turfing, a phrase for Taking Up Room on the Floor, was produced in 2002 by Jeriel Bey in Oakland, The golden state. More helpful hints Turfing is a combination of miming and also moving that places heavy focus on storytelling and illusion. Other than San Francisco Bay Area satisfaction, turfing stayed clear of coming to be a fad because of local grass dance competitions and regional youth programs that promote turfing as a kind of exercise. Locking, originally called Campbellocking, was developed in 1969 in Los Angeles, The Golden State by Don "Campbellock" Campbell and also promoted by his team The Lockers.

Vibe Dance Competitors is a choreography competitors that was started by Joseph Lising in 1995 as a Greek Skill Program at UC Irvine. It later on progressed into among the largest competitors for choreography hip hop teams on the planet, holding groups from throughout the US, Canada, the Philippines, and also Japan.
